The Importance of Career Counselors

Career counselors are individuals who are trained to help you make good choices about career goals, and they can help you lay down a plan to achieve these goals. Traditionally, career counselors were used primarily in high schools and colleges.

However, their use has increased in popularity within a wide number of fields. Many people who are looking for jobs are using career counselors to make themselves more marketable. As with many different industries, the ideal characteristics of career counselors have changed through the years.

It is not enough to look up career counselors in your local phone book and call the first one you see. Many people today are looking for career counselors who have specific skills and attributes. They know what they want, and they won’t accept anything less. Because of this, a number of standards and guidelines have been set in the industry. Most people will have different opinions about how to build a professional career. The background of a career counselor will often determine which areas they find to be the most important. Other factors which may shape their counseling are the current employment market.

Despite this, there are certain qualities that all good career counselors should have. They should be able to conduct most of the interviews in person, as this will allow them to get a good understanding of your goals and personality. They should also provide you with a variety of different tests to determine your skills and abilities. By understanding this along with your strengths and weaknesses, a good career counselor will be able to point you towards a career which perfectly matches both your abilities and interests. It is also important that help you improve your ability to make important decisions. You should be given a career plan which is unique only to you.

You will also want to choose a career counselor that you’re comfortable with. This will make it easier for you to concentrate on improving your skills. If you work with a counselor you don’t like, it is not likely that they can help you succeed.

In addition to this, the ideal career counselor should be able to show you techniques for finding a good job. Even if you understand your strengths and weaknesses, they will do you little good if you don’t know how to effectively find a good job. It is also crucial that your counselor teach you about writing a high quality resume. Your resume is the document a potential employer will use to determine if they are interested in highering you. If it is not presented well, you may be rejected even if you are qualified for the job. It is also important for you to learn how to deal with losing your job. This is an area where many career counselors are lacking. While many are good at helping you start a good career, they may not show you how to effectively deal with changing careers or losing your job. Undestanding how to start a good career is just as important as learning how to deal with changing your career or losing your job.

The National Career Development Association has put together a list of skills that career counselors should have. As you can see, career counselors must have an understanding of your skills in order to effectively help you. When you look for a career counselor, you will want to look at the different options available. If you have never considered using a career counselor, you may be wandering why they are important. People choose career counselors for a number of different reasons.



Some people aren’t sure what careers they’re interested in. They don’t know their strengths or weaknesses, and they need help deciding which career is best for them. Career counselors can greatly help these people. They can provide them with the tests and counseling which well help them decide which career they want to pursue. Another portion of the population who can greatly benefit from career counseling services are college and high school students. These students tend to be young, and may not have decided which careers they are interested in pursuing. Many of these young people need guidance, and career counselors can help them. This is why these counselors have always been associated with colleges and high schools.
